Psalms 119:87
They had almost consumed me upon earth; but I forsook not thy precepts.
KJV
They had almost consumed me upon earth; But I forsook not thy precepts.
ASV
כִּ֭/מְעַט כִּלּ֣וּ/נִי בָ/אָ֑רֶץ וַ֝/אֲנִ֗י לֹא עָזַ֥בְתִּי פִקֻּודֶֽי/ךָ
Hebrew
Almost consumed me on earth have they, And I--I have not forsaken Thy precepts.
YLT
They had almost wiped me from the earth, but I didn’t forsake your precepts.
WEB
